Faucet replacement services involve removing an existing faucet and installing a new one in residential or commercial properties. This process typically includes disconnecting the old fixture, preparing the mounting area, and securely installing a new faucet that fits the existing plumbing connections. Skilled service providers ensure the installation is done properly to prevent leaks, improve water flow, and enhance the overall functionality of the sink area. Whether upgrading for aesthetic reasons or replacing a faulty unit, faucet replacement is a straightforward way to refresh the look and performance of a kitchen or bathroom.
Many problems can signal the need for faucet replacement. Common issues include persistent leaks that waste water and increase utility bills, difficulty in turning the faucet on or off, or inconsistent water flow. Corrosion, mineral buildup, or damage to internal components can also compromise the faucet’s performance over time. In some cases, a faucet may become visibly worn or outdated, prompting property owners to consider replacement for both practical and aesthetic improvements. The overview below groups typical Faucet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or faucet repairs or part replacements generally range from $150 to $350.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the fixture and parts needed.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Basic Faucet Replacement - Replacing a standard kitchen or bathroom faucet usually costs between $250 and $600 when performed by local contractors. Most projects in this category are completed within this range, with larger or more complex fixtures pushing costs higher.
Full Faucet Installation - Installing a new faucet, including removal of the old unit, often costs between $300 and $700. Larger homes or custom fixtures can increase costs, but many installations stay within this typical band.
Complete Faucet System Overhaul - For comprehensive upgrades or multiple fixtures, costs can range from $1,000 to $5,000 or more. While fewer projects fall into this high tier, local service providers can handle these larger, more complex jobs as needed.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
